Lata Mangeshkar's rare New Year songs that are a must visit

Lata Mangeshkar's songs reflected her attitude of positivity in life. “No matter how dark the clouds, there is always the sun waiting to peep from under the gloom,” she would advise me whenever I was down and under. That contagious laughter which gave hope to million, still rings in the ears of her ardent followers.

Here is a list of songs for the New Year from the Voice Of India.

Deeye Jalaayen Pyar Ke (Dharti Kahe Pukar Ke):

One of those very rare compositions of Laxmikant-Pyarealal where the Goddess’ voice is not drowned in mounds of orchestration. A sparkling message of hope and positivity in which the singer looks forward to the new year. The great Majrooh Sultanpuri wrote beautifully carved words of wisdom: “Ghul gaya ek saal phir tann mann ke rang mein/Behki bahaar banke rut phir bitee hui.” If this is not counted among Lataji’s greatest songs, it is only because the song was filmed on an unknown starlet named Nivedita.

Yeh Raatein Nayi Purani (Julie):

Lataji counted this New Year’s eve song among her most favourite compositions by Rajesh Roshan. Months before her death she rang up Rajesh Roshan to remind him of this song. “Raju, kitna khubsoorat gaana hai,” she enthused and asked the composer to pay her a visit soon. Before he could do the needful she went away.

Jeene Wale Jhoomke Mastana (Vaasna):

A rare party song by the ultra-conservative composer Chitragupta. The insistent rhythms pound out a statement on living in the moment is most unlike what Chitragupta normally created for Lataji. This, in our uncertain times is just the panacea we need. Incidentally this jazzy number sounds like something that would go to Asha Bhosle. Here’s ample proof that Lataji could conquer contemporary cadences as skillfully and effortlessly as the traditional tunes.

Aao Manaye Jashn-e-Mohabbat (Doosra Aadmi):

A euphoric song of celebration, raising a toast to the coming year. In this one Lataji teams up with Kishore Kumar. What makes this composition special is its restrained tone. Although it sings about whooping it up, the mood is somber and cautious. As if the singers know what we have recently come to know: there is no telling about tomorrow.

Dur Andhera Hua (Do Phool):

An absolutely unknown gem from a 1958 film where the heart races so gracefully it feels more like a caress than a song. Composed by the underrated Vasant Desai it is a deceptively catchy ‘dance’ song (“Aaj main nachoon re, aaj main gaaoon re”). Tearing aside the veil of velvety romanticism the song brings to us a sense of joy and pride on owning the time we’ve been given on this earth. Happy New Year!
